- About this item.
- 6.0-megapixel CCD captures enough detail for photo-quality 14 x 19-inch prints.
- 2.5-inch LCD display; 0.7-inch slim design and durable metal body.
- 3x optical zoom; Digital Image Stabilization Mode.
- 16 pre-set shooting modes, including QuickTime Movie.
- Stores images on xD Picture Cards; powered by Lithium-Ion battery (battery and charger included).

The new FE-190 point-and-shoot digital camera combines stylish
design and approachable functionality to provide a fulfilling
digital experience. Slim, compact styling and new features have
been added to the latest FE cameras, including Digital Image
Stabilization, a large 2.5-inch LCD, a 6.0-megapixel CCD image
sensor, a 3x optical zoom, and much more.
Unique Features of The New FE-Series Cameras
The FE-190 features a 0.7-inch slim design and durable metal
body, which make this one of the most compact members of the FE
family. Perfect for active lifestyles, the FE-190 fits inside a
shirt pocket or small handbag.
Features:
Easy Operation
The new FE-series cameras feature an enhanced Help Guide that
makes digital photography simple for users of all levels. A
tutorial "shooting guide" educates users on tips for achieving
specific effects, such as "shooting into backlight" and
"adjusting coloration." The shooting guide not only provides
detailed descriptions for various photographic scenarios, but
also actually sets the camera with the touch of a button, making
the transition from learning to doing instantaneous.
The FE-Series cameras also feature a "One Touch" design with
individual buttons for shooting, reviewing and deleting images,
conveniently located on the top of the cameras with icons so that
frequently used functions can be accessed easily. Shooting,
playback, zoom, and delete options are at your fingertips. Macro
mode, flash mode, and a self-timer are located on an arrow pad
for quick use while setting up the perfect composition.
Digital Image Stabilization Mode
The new FE cameras feature Digital Image Stabilization Mode for
capturing crisp, clear pictures--free from the blur sometimes
caused by camera shake or moving subjects--with high ISO
sensitivity and fast shutter speed.

Pre-Set Shooting Modes Make It Easy to Capture Great Images
The inclusion of 16 shooting modes, including QuickTime Movie,
accessed via a rotating dial and menu button on the back of the
cameras makes it easy to capture great images in a variety of
lighting situations, such as Sports, Fireworks, and Night Scene
with Portrait. The FE-190 offers QuickTime Movie mode, which
enables users to create short movies of events that can be
emailed to family and friends.
Simple Connection to PC
Linking any FE-Series camera to a computer is easy with the USB
Auto Connect feature, which connects the camera directly via USB
2.0 cable and requires no software.

What's in the Box
Olympus 190 digital camera, rechargeable Lithium-Ion battery and
charger, USB cable, audio-video cable, wrist strap, Quick Start
guide, basic manual, CD-ROM (including Olympus Master software
and advanced manual), and warranty.
